Price-adjusted new orders in the manufacturing sector rose by 3.6 percent in March 2025 compared to February 2025, adjusted for seasonal and calendar effects.

Incoming orders in the manufacturing sector increased in March
Incoming orders also increased for intermediate goods (+2.5 percent) and consumer goods (+8.7 percent). According to data from the Federal Office, foreign orders increased by 4.7 percent. Orders from within the eurozone increased by 8.0 percent, while orders from outside the eurozone increased by 2.8 percent. Domestic orders increased by 2.0 percent. According to preliminary data, real sales in the manufacturing sector in March 2025 were 2.2 percent higher than in the previous month, adjusted for seasonal and calendar effects. Compared to March 2024, sales were 0.4 percent lower, adjusted for calendar effects. For February 2025, revised preliminary results showed an increase of 0.3 percent compared to January 2025 (preliminary figure: 0.2 percent).
